>>734174675Firstly, every part of it was gimped in the name of accessibility. The "cute" faction won and stripped it of simulationist elements in favour of perceived marketability. Secondly, it was strangled by the DRM; limited amount of installs means limited longevity and no second-hand market.Thirdly, almost no follow-up. The Sims gets dozens of expansions and content packs. Spore got like one content pack and an expansion and that was it. Still spent many hours in the creature, spaceship, and building editors though, despite its limitations.

>>734174838They just didn't want to drop you into the game with a Tetris style puzzle game that would have permanent consequences for your creature. The idea was that fucking up the molecular stage would give your creature inherent debuffs for the rest of the game. Which wouldn't have been true of any of the other stages. It would basically force you to get good at an entirely unrelated game just to be able to play the rest of the game without a handicap, which is completely backwards. A new player should get the default experience, and an experienced one should get bonuses for playing well. They also cut back the cell stage for the same reason. It doesn't really have any bearing on the rest of the game, but it teaches you how the creature editor will work, and it teaches you how unlocking new parts will work. You'll either get them by killing other creatures, or by scavenging them in the environment.

>>734222323>'Procedural generation' was a new fangled thing thats been reduced to a buzzword and computational power is comparatively plentiful.The reason they used procedural generation wasn't due to computational power, it's because there was so much freely editable stuff that there would be no possible way to manually animate every imaginable combination of parts or to texture everything. It all had to be generated on the fly.
